On Fri, Feb 10, 2017 at 2:54 PM, Kuntal Ghosh <kuntalghosh.2007@gmail.com> wrote: > On Tue, Feb 7, 2017 at 10:19 AM, Rafia Sabih > <rafia.sabih@enterprisedb.com> wrote: >> Thanks a lot Kuntal for the review, please find attached patch for the >> revised version. > Few comments on the patch: > > There are some spacing issues in the code. For example, > + estate->es_queryString = (char > *)palloc0(strlen(queryDesc->sourceText) + 1); > + /*Estimate space for query text. */ > pgindent might be helpful to track all such changes. > > +#define PARALLEL_KEY_QUERY_TEXT UINT64CONST(0xE000000000000010) > I'm uncomfortable with declaring the same macro in two > files(parallel.c, execParallel.c). My suggestion would be to move > pgstat_report_activity in ParallelQueryMain instead of > ParallelWorkerMain. Then, you can remove the macro definition from > parallel.c. Thoughts? > Yes, I also don't see any need of defining it in parallel.c. I think she has kept to report it in pg_stat_activity, but I feel that code can also be moved to execParallel.c. Another question is don't we need to set debug_query_string in worker? -- With Regards, Amit Kapila. EnterpriseDB: http://www.enterprisedb.com
